Really lovely park with a nicely paved path for walking. They also had a nice looking playground, a picnic bench that overlooked the water and lots of cool trees.
This park is beautiful!!! Tucked away, down by the river, in a neighborhood, but absolutely beautiful. The old trees are magical, nice playground and public dock.
However, it seems mostly designed for the surrounding neighbors. We live a few miles away and couldn’t resist pulling over for a visit.
This is a neat little park. There is a dock with a launcher for canoes or kayaks. There is a little playground, some big trees to climb on, a little walking trail, grassy areas to run through or lay out on blankets. The water has boats and you can fish from the retaining wall.
A very serene and sweet green space available for all to use. Wonderfully old amd majestic oak trees to sit under and admire for their beauty and longbrnahces that touch the ground. Great water access amenities for kayaks,only wish the car-to-waterway path was a little closer.
